<div class="wprt-container">

<div class="kk-star-ratings kksr-auto kksr-align-right kksr-valign-top"
 data-payload='{";align";:";right";,";id";:";20218";,";slug";:";default";,";valign";:";top";,";ignore";:";";,";reference";:";auto";,";class";:";";,";count";:";1";,";legendonly";:";";,";readonly";:";";,";score";:";5";,";starsonly";:";";,";best";:";5";,";gap";:";5";,";greet";:";";,";legend";:";5\/5 - (1 vote)";,";size";:";24";,";title";:";RB Leipzig vs Mainz Prediction: Bundesliga Round 20 Tactical Preview and Lineups";,";width";:";142.5";,";_legend";:";{score}\/{best} - ({count} {votes})";,";font_factor";:";1.25";}'>
 
<div class="kksr-stars">
 
<div class="kksr-stars-inactive">
 <div class="kksr-star" data-star="1" style="padding-right: 5px">
 

<div class="kksr-icon" style="width: 24px; height: 24px;"></div>
 </div>
 <div class="kksr-star" data-star="2" style="padding-right: 5px">
 

<div class="kksr-icon" style="width: 24px; height: 24px;"></div>
 </div>
 <div class="kksr-star" data-star="3" style="padding-right: 5px">
 

<div class="kksr-icon" style="width: 24px; height: 24px;"></div>
 </div>
 <div class="kksr-star" data-star="4" style="padding-right: 5px">
 

<div class="kksr-icon" style="width: 24px; height: 24px;"></div>
 </div>
 <div class="kksr-star" data-star="5" style="padding-right: 5px">
 

<div class="kksr-icon" style="width: 24px; height: 24px;"></div>
 </div>
 </div>
 
<div class="kksr-stars-active" style="width: 142.5px;">
 <div class="kksr-star" style="padding-right: 5px">
 

<div class="kksr-icon" style="width: 24px; height: 24px;"></div>
 </div>
 <div class="kksr-star" style="padding-right: 5px">
 

<div class="kksr-icon" style="width: 24px; height: 24px;"></div>
 </div>
 <div class="kksr-star" style="padding-right: 5px">
 

<div class="kksr-icon" style="width: 24px; height: 24px;"></div>
 </div>
 <div class="kksr-star" style="padding-right: 5px">
 

<div class="kksr-icon" style="width: 24px; height: 24px;"></div>
 </div>
 <div class="kksr-star" style="padding-right: 5px">
 

<div class="kksr-icon" style="width: 24px; height: 24px;"></div>
 </div>
 </div>
</div>
 

<div class="kksr-legend" style="font-size: 19.2px;">
 5/5 - (1 vote) </div>
 </div>
<h2 data-start="267" data-end="303"><strong data-start="269" data-end="303">RB Leipzig vs Mainz Prediction</strong></h2>
<p data-start="305" data-end="640">The <strong data-start="309" data-end="332">Bundesliga Round 20</strong> fixture between <strong data-start="349" data-end="373">RB Leipzig and Mainz</strong> takes place on <strong data-start="389" data-end="409">January 31, 2026</strong>, at <strong data-start="414" data-end="427">15:30 CET</strong> inside the <strong data-start="439" data-end="468">Red Bull Arena in Leipzig</strong> ðï¸â½. This matchup pits a Champions League contender against a Mainz side fighting for consistency, making it a clash with clear favorites but plenty of tactical intrigue.<!--more--></p>
<p data-start="642" data-end="851">RB Leipzig will aim to capitalize on home advantage and their high-tempo attacking style, while Mainz arrive knowing discipline and defensive resilience are essential if they are to escape Leipzig with points.</p>
<hr data-start="853" data-end="856" />
<h2 data-start="858" data-end="889"><strong data-start="861" data-end="889">Match Context and Stakes</strong></h2>
<ul data-start="891" data-end="1017">
<li data-start="891" data-end="932">
<p data-start="893" data-end="932"><strong data-start="893" data-end="909">Competition:</strong> Bundesliga (Germany)</p>
</li>
<li data-start="933" data-end="950">
<p data-start="935" data-end="950"><strong data-start="935" data-end="945">Round:</strong> 20</p>
</li>
<li data-start="951" data-end="978">
<p data-start="953" data-end="978"><strong data-start="953" data-end="966">Kick-off:</strong> 15:30 CET</p>
</li>
<li data-start="979" data-end="1017">
<p data-start="981" data-end="1017"><strong data-start="981" data-end="991">Venue:</strong> Red Bull Arena, Leipzig</p>
</li>
</ul>
<p data-start="1019" data-end="1251">Leipzig are firmly in the race for the top four, where every home match is viewed as a must-win. Mainz, meanwhile, hover around the lower mid-table, needing results to avoid slipping into relegation trouble as the season progresses.</p>
<hr data-start="1253" data-end="1256" />
<h2 data-start="1258" data-end="1296"><strong data-start="1261" data-end="1296">Team Form and Tactical Overview</strong></h2>
<h3 data-start="1298" data-end="1316"><strong data-start="1302" data-end="1316">RB Leipzig</strong></h3>
<p data-start="1318" data-end="1573">RB Leipzig typically operate in a <strong data-start="1352" data-end="1381">4-2-2-2 or 4-2-3-1 system</strong>, focusing on intense pressing, vertical passing, and quick transitions. At home, Leipzig are aggressive from the first whistle, often overwhelming opponents with pace and attacking rotations.</p>
<p data-start="1575" data-end="1597">Key strengths include:</p>
<ul data-start="1598" data-end="1733">
<li data-start="1598" data-end="1651">
<p data-start="1600" data-end="1651">High pressing and ball recovery in advanced areas</p>
</li>
<li data-start="1652" data-end="1700">
<p data-start="1654" data-end="1700">Strong xG generation through central attacks</p>
</li>
<li data-start="1701" data-end="1733">
<p data-start="1703" data-end="1733">Dangerous set-piece routines</p>
</li>
</ul>
<p data-start="1735" data-end="1848">Defensively, Leipzig can leave space behind their fullbacks, but Mainz may struggle to exploit this consistently.</p>
<h3 data-start="1850" data-end="1863"><strong data-start="1854" data-end="1863">Mainz</strong></h3>
<p data-start="1865" data-end="2068">Mainz usually set up in a <strong data-start="1891" data-end="1921">3-4-2-1 or 3-5-2 formation</strong>, emphasizing compact lines and physical duels. Their strategy away from home often revolves around absorbing pressure and striking on the counter.</p>
<p data-start="2070" data-end="2102">Mainz’s main challenges include:</p>
<ul data-start="2103" data-end="2251">
<li data-start="2103" data-end="2138">
<p data-start="2105" data-end="2138">Low attacking xG away from home</p>
</li>
<li data-start="2139" data-end="2198">
<p data-start="2141" data-end="2198">Difficulty sustaining possession against pressing teams</p>
</li>
<li data-start="2199" data-end="2251">
<p data-start="2201" data-end="2251">Reliance on set pieces for scoring opportunities</p>
</li>
</ul>
<hr data-start="2253" data-end="2256" />
<h2 data-start="2258" data-end="2284"><strong data-start="2261" data-end="2284">Head-to-Head Record</strong></h2>
<ul data-start="2286" data-end="2390">
<li data-start="2286" data-end="2324">
<p data-start="2288" data-end="2324"><strong data-start="2288" data-end="2318">Total Bundesliga meetings:</strong> 15+</p>
</li>
<li data-start="2325" data-end="2351">
<p data-start="2327" data-end="2351"><strong data-start="2327" data-end="2347">RB Leipzig wins:</strong> 8</p>
</li>
<li data-start="2352" data-end="2373">
<p data-start="2354" data-end="2373"><strong data-start="2354" data-end="2369">Mainz wins:</strong> 3</p>
</li>
<li data-start="2374" data-end="2390">
<p data-start="2376" data-end="2390"><strong data-start="2376" data-end="2386">Draws:</strong> 4</p>
</li>
</ul>
<p data-start="2392" data-end="2560">RB Leipzig have dominated recent head-to-head encounters, especially at the Red Bull Arena. Mainz have struggled defensively in Leipzig, often conceding multiple goals.</p>
<hr data-start="2562" data-end="2565" />
<h2 data-start="2567" data-end="2610"><strong data-start="2570" data-end="2610">xG and Advanced Statistical Analysis</strong></h2>
<h3 data-start="2612" data-end="2648"><strong data-start="2616" data-end="2648">Expected Goals (xG) Snapshot</strong></h3>
<ul data-start="2650" data-end="2787">
<li data-start="2650" data-end="2720">
<p data-start="2652" data-end="2676"><strong data-start="2652" data-end="2674">RB Leipzig (home):</strong></p>
<ul data-start="2679" data-end="2720">
<li data-start="2679" data-end="2696">
<p data-start="2681" data-end="2696">xG for: ~2.05</p>
</li>
<li data-start="2699" data-end="2720">
<p data-start="2701" data-end="2720">xG against: ~1.05</p>
</li>
</ul>
</li>
<li data-start="2722" data-end="2787">
<p data-start="2724" data-end="2743"><strong data-start="2724" data-end="2741">Mainz (away):</strong></p>
<ul data-start="2746" data-end="2787">
<li data-start="2746" data-end="2763">
<p data-start="2748" data-end="2763">xG for: ~0.90</p>
</li>
<li data-start="2766" data-end="2787">
<p data-start="2768" data-end="2787">xG against: ~1.70</p>
</li>
</ul>
</li>
</ul>
<p data-start="2789" data-end="3012">Leipzig rank among the Bundesliga’s top teams in home xG, reflecting their attacking volume and shot quality. Mainz, by contrast, concede high-quality chances away from home, which is a worrying trend ahead of this fixture.</p>
<h3 data-start="3014" data-end="3044"><strong data-start="3018" data-end="3044">Key Statistical Trends</strong></h3>
<ul data-start="3046" data-end="3257">
<li data-start="3046" data-end="3093">
<p data-start="3048" data-end="3093">Leipzig average over 60% possession at home</p>
</li>
<li data-start="3094" data-end="3153">
<p data-start="3096" data-end="3153">Mainz face one of the league’s highest shot counts away</p>
</li>
<li data-start="3154" data-end="3202">
<p data-start="3156" data-end="3202">Leipzig score early goals frequently at home</p>
</li>
<li data-start="3203" data-end="3257">
<p data-start="3205" data-end="3257">Over 2.5 goals lands often in Leipzig home matches</p>
</li>
</ul>
<hr data-start="3259" data-end="3262" />
<h2 data-start="3264" data-end="3288"><strong data-start="3267" data-end="3288">Predicted Lineups</strong></h2>
<h3 data-start="3290" data-end="3320"><strong data-start="3294" data-end="3318">RB Leipzig (4-2-2-2)</strong></h3>
<p data-start="3321" data-end="3505"><strong data-start="3321" data-end="3336">Goalkeeper:</strong> Blaswich<br data-start="3345" data-end="3348" /><strong data-start="3348" data-end="3362">Defenders:</strong> Henrichs, Simakan, Lukeba, Raum<br data-start="3394" data-end="3397" /><strong data-start="3397" data-end="3413">Midfielders:</strong> Schlager, Haidara<br data-start="3431" data-end="3434" /><strong data-start="3434" data-end="3460">Attacking Midfielders:</strong> Olmo, Simons<br data-start="3473" data-end="3476" /><strong data-start="3476" data-end="3489">Forwards:</strong> Openda, Sesko</p>
<h3 data-start="3507" data-end="3532"><strong data-start="3511" data-end="3530">Mainz (3-4-2-1)</strong></h3>
<p data-start="3533" data-end="3714"><strong data-start="3533" data-end="3548">Goalkeeper:</strong> Zentner<br data-start="3556" data-end="3559" /><strong data-start="3559" data-end="3573">Defenders:</strong> van den Berg, Bell, Kohr<br data-start="3598" data-end="3601" /><strong data-start="3601" data-end="3617">Midfielders:</strong> Widmer, Barreiro, Amiri, Caci<br data-start="3647" data-end="3650" /><strong data-start="3650" data-end="3676">Attacking Midfielders:</strong> Lee, Richter<br data-start="3689" data-end="3692" /><strong data-start="3692" data-end="3704">Forward:</strong> Onisiwo</p>
<hr data-start="3716" data-end="3719" />
<h2 data-start="3721" data-end="3748"><strong data-start="3724" data-end="3748">Key Players to Watch</strong></h2>
<ul data-start="3750" data-end="3906">
<li data-start="3750" data-end="3840">
<p data-start="3752" data-end="3840"><strong data-start="3752" data-end="3767">RB Leipzig:</strong> Xavi Simons – creative engine, dribbling threat, and chance creator ð¯</p>
</li>
<li data-start="3841" data-end="3906">
<p data-start="3843" data-end="3906"><strong data-start="3843" data-end="3853">Mainz:</strong> Amiri – midfield leader and set-piece specialist â¡</p>
</li>
</ul>
<hr data-start="3908" data-end="3911" />
<h2 data-start="3913" data-end="3950"><strong data-start="3916" data-end="3950">RB Leipzig vs Mainz Prediction</strong></h2>
<p data-start="3952" data-end="4144">Everything points toward a strong home performance from Leipzig. Their pressing intensity, superior xG numbers, and attacking depth should overwhelm a Mainz side that struggles away from home.</p>
<h3 data-start="4146" data-end="4172"><strong data-start="4150" data-end="4170">Best Prediction:</strong></h3>
<p data-start="4173" data-end="4198"><strong data-start="4173" data-end="4194">RB Leipzig to Win</strong> â </p>
<h3 data-start="4200" data-end="4232"><strong data-start="4204" data-end="4230">Alternative Bet Angle:</strong></h3>
<p data-start="4233" data-end="4269"><strong data-start="4233" data-end="4267">RB Leipzig Over 1.5 Team Goals</strong></p>
<h3 data-start="4271" data-end="4306"><strong data-start="4275" data-end="4304">Correct Score Prediction:</strong></h3>
<p data-start="4307" data-end="4337"><strong data-start="4307" data-end="4331">RB Leipzig 3–1 Mainz</strong> â½ð¥</p>
<p data-start="4339" data-end="4538" data-is-last-node="" data-is-only-node="">In summary, this Bundesliga Round 20 clash strongly favors RB Leipzig. If they impose their tempo early, Mainz may find it extremely difficult to keep the scoreline respectable at the Red Bull Arena.</p>
</div>